Hi- I have recently had my teeth removed. (2 weeks ago) and am concerned that I
am either being ripped off or not being given correct information- PLEASE HELP!

I was charged for "Bone Smoothing" which, I was told, is " To remove sharp
spots or any larger bone protrusions which would cause poor fitting or sores "
when I get my dentures made.

I was ALSO told, when I asked why there seemed to be MULTIPLE areas with these
SAME sharp and protruding areas left AFTER the surgery was completed, that "
The MORE irregluar surfaces- The BETTER- As this would give the Dentures
SOMETHING TO HOLD ONTO! "

I am more than a little confused and concerned!

I would really appreciate any feedback and true experiences you can provide to
help me decide if I'm being taken care of properly or not!
